Small changes in your stance or grip, or the length of your clubs, can have a major impact on the point of contact with your club face and your ball trajectory. That is where Golfdust comes in. Golfdust is a revolutionary new golf training aid that is taking the golf industry by storm. Golfdust is a handy, spray on alternative to the time tested impact tape method of determining your contact point. You simply spray Golfdust on the face of your golf club, wait about ten seconds for the product to begin to tack up, then take your normal swing. Afterwards the exact point of impact will be revealed right on the face of your club. No more guessing. You know what you need to adjust, and can then use this information to adjust your swing accordingly. Keep a can in your golf bag to check your swing while at the driving range, or on the course.
